Digitising Fire Safety Design in a BIM Environment with Brandprojektering Sverige AB 

In 2021, Alexander Alniemi and his colleagues at Brandprojektering Sverige AB began to take a closer look at Bimfire Tools, a Revit plugin for fire safety design in a BIM environment. Today almost a year later, Brandprojektering AB is one of the few companies pioneering the integration of fire protection into 3D design.

Building Communities Through Partnership Housing

Lovell Partnerships, a Morgan Sindall Group company, has been shaping the future of affordable housing for over 50 years.

As the original pioneers of affordable partnership homes in 1971, Lovell Partnerships continues to lead the way in residential construction and regeneration. Operating across England, Scotland and Wales, their innovative approach is rooted in collaboration—with local authorities, housing associations, and the communities themselves.

This case study highlights how Lovell's legacy of partnership and innovation drives long-term transformation in communities, turning vision into reality through sustainable, inclusive development.
